OUR STORES

Shop in-person with us at one of our 2 stores across London!

Market Row - Brixton Village

24 Market Row,
London,
SW9 8LB

Market Row - Brixton Village

Opening Times:
Wed-Sat: 11:00 - 18:00

⁠Borough Yards- London Bridge

217.4, 1 Stonecutters lane,
London,
SE1 9AD

Borough Yards

Opening times:
Mon-Sun: 11:00 - 18:00